Voted Athletes Stop in Ogden on Westbound Trip
Howard Kirksley, winner of the 00yard dash at the nations track and field championships in Philadelphia, passed through Ogden today en route home to San Francisco. He was joined by Clinton Larson, a noted Utah athlete, who did not enter the meal owing to travel. Larson had recently returned to Arverles from Paris, where he won the high jump in the allied games.

Fifty-Seven Sailors Headed to College for Radio School
Fifty seven sailors from the United States ship Oregon are en route to Star yard University to enter the radio school of Unele fam. They arrived from Sin Fi reo after an arduous voyage, with Chief Gunnevta Mate Wilcox in charge. The eight month program at Harvard University will precede assignments to sea duty on the east coast aboard Uncle Sam’s large ships.

Rowdy youths in Layton to face strict curfew
Judge Sullivan at the Juvenile Court ordered rigid enforcement of the curfew law amid reports that youths in Mavis county are acting as a menace to decent citizens. A recent incident saw boys break up a ward party by hurling overripe tomatoes, with authorities preparing swift action.

Car Service Schedules Adjusted for Ogden Canyon Huntsville
Effective Monday September 15 KiMmer car service is discontinued and select cars will depart from Ogden Canyon for Huntsville at 7 00 am 1 00 pm and 5 00 pm. Additional departures from Huntsville are listed at 8 25 am 1 20 pm and 1 30 pm. Telegram Sent to Gompers by the Federation
Report says a telegram was sent to President Gompers of the American Federation of Labor asking him to attend the panel committee meeting in Pittsburgh. Labor leaders refused to discuss the report. A noon recess followed as the strike postponement was not confirmed. Carnegie Steel issued a letter from H. Gary denying negotiation with unions and indicating a tough stance toward non union labor.
